NextGen Federal Systems is seeking a Mid-level Modeling and Simulation Engineer. The primary focus of this position is to develop radar threat simulations for Aircraft Survivability Equipment (ASE) software testing and validation. This role supports the broader efforts of the Army Reprogramming Analysis Team (ARAT). Responsibilities may include radar signal parameter analysis, interpretation, and the development of radar signal simulations.
